| Features:
| • | Case of six 3.65-ounce bags of beef jerky (21.9 total ounces) | | • | Teriyaki flavor; made from 100% lean beef | | • | 97% fat free, low in carbs, and high in protein | | • | Resealable zip packs for snacking on the go | | • | Based in Minong, Wisconsin (population 521), Jack Links is the best-selling jerky in North America |
